>> 2178143: VM crashes if the number of bound CPUs changed during runtime.
>>
>> Situation: Customer first configure only one CPU online and turn
>> others offline to run java application, after java program started,
>> bring more CPUs back online. Since VM started on a single CPU,
>> os::is_MP() will return false, but after more CPUs available, OS will
>> schedule the app run on multiple CPUs, this caused SEGV in various
>> places where data consistency was broken. The solution is supply a
>> flag to assume it is running on MP, so lock is forced to be called.

> The comments in the bug report indicate the possibility of using
> the new NumberOfProcessors value as a hint for number of GC threads
> with some sort of upper cap (32). I don't see that change here so
> I'm guessing that may come via some other changeset...
>
The first version included change for ParallelGCThreads but removed
after talked to Jon, he suggest not to set ParallelGCThreads =
NumberOfProcessors since it will affect a lot of places where default
ParallelGCThreads checked. In fact now the only usage of this flag is
make is_MP() return true. We could use a boolean flag, but I keep the
current name in case in future changes rely on the number for GC threads
(this also the answer to Harold's question).
